  Looking at dark sky at night for a while, you may see a red star. It has dazzling color. People call it “Mars”. In the solar system, beyond the third planet, the fourth one is “Mars”. It is a planet which is far away from Earth, about 2 hundred million kilometers on average. It is so charming that many scientists and people want to go there. Yes, distance lends enchantment to the view.

  Exploring space is not as easy as you might think. It is beyond your imagination. Scientists still make great contributions to exploring space and they also get good results. Space exploration is developing successfully. Scientists have made great progress with this project in only a few years’ time.

  In the past fifty years, people have launched many detectors into the unknown universe and planets. However, most of them ended with failure. These detectors still helped the scientists and people to know more about this science. The first time they launched the detectors to Mars was in 1960s. From then on, two super countries, America and the Soviet Union, started a competition to explore Mars. They never stopped launching detectors to Mars. Even if two thirds of them failed. However, it didn’t stop us from exploring space.

  Distance should not be an obstacle to exploring space. At the beginning of XX. NASA Launched two detectors to Mars, and both of them landed safty. They sent many useful information to Earth. It was really exciting news! Before that, a detector launched by Europe was lost in Universe. It was a shock to the scientific community, but they will never give up.

  As a matter of fact, the purpose of launching so many detectors to space is to find a planet with life and the basic element – water.

  The moon is far away from Earth, but it is the nearest star to Earth. People have been fascinated by the moon since ancient times until 1969 when astronauts from America landed on the moon. They found that the moon was just a satellite, without water, air, atmosphere and life, so people’s fantasies about moon were broken. The moon is a real “Wide-cold Palace”, it also has very bad weather, extremely cold at night and extremely hot during daytime. Nothing can subsist on the moon. When the astronauts landed on the moon, it was as if the distance went from 380 thousand kilometers to zero kilometers. All the beautiful fantasies and legends about moon were broken, so people now aim their eyes on Mars. They hope that one day the astronauts can step on Mars and realize our new dream.

  Since we know the truth of moon, it is not so tempting to us. But poems about the moon can still give us some yearning.

  Compare the beginnings of space travel with exploring space today. The exploration of space today is more useful. Many people are fond of Mars because among the nine planets in the solar system it is the most similar to Earth, so we call them “Brother Planets”. On Mars, there is a thin atmosphere lay and some oxygen. The detectors have found that there once exisited water. Due to the low gravity, the water all ran into space. The exploration of space is not only helping us know more about the unknown space, but also telling us a way to the new science and possibly a homeland. In other words, people may realize the dream of living on another planets.

  The Promotion of Basic Scientific Research

  One of the most striking points in "Exploring Space" is that space exploration has become a powerful driving force for the development of basic sciences such as astronomy, physics, and chemistry. Since ancient times, human beings have been full of curiosity about the stars and the universe. However, due to the limitations of Earths environment and observation tools, our understanding of the universe was once very limited. It was not until the advent of the space age that this situation was fundamentally changed.

  The book mentions that the launch of the Hubble Space Telescope is a milestone in the history of astronomy. Before the Hubble Telescope was put into use, astronomers could only observe celestial bodies through ground - based telescopes, which were greatly affected by the Earths atmosphere. The atmosphere will cause the distortion of light, making the images of celestial bodies observed unclear, and also absorbing a large number of electromagnetic waves in the universe, which limits the scope and depth of observation. The Hubble Space Telescope, which operates in the low - Earth orbit outside the atmosphere, has avoided these interference factors. It has taken a large number of clear and precious images of celestial bodies, allowing astronomers to observe distant galaxies, nebulae, and black holes that were previously invisible. Through the data obtained by the Hubble Telescope, scientists have accurately measured the expansion rate of the universe, confirmed the existence of dark energy, and made important progress in understanding the origin and evolution of the universe. These achievements not only enrich our knowledge of the universe but also put forward new questions and challenges for the basic theory of physics, promoting the development of disciplines such as cosmology and particle physics.

  In addition, space exploration has also promoted the development of chemistry and materials science. In the process of building space shuttles, space stations, and space probes, scientists need to develop a variety of new materials that can adapt to the harsh space environment. For example, the outer shell of a space shuttle needs to withstand extreme high temperatures when entering the atmosphere and extreme low temperatures in space. This requires materials with excellent high - temperature resistance, low - temperature resistance, and mechanical properties. In order to meet these needs, researchers have developed a series of advanced composite materials, such as carbon - fiber - reinforced composites and ceramic matrix composites. These materials not only play an important role in space exploration but also are widely used in aviation, automobile, and construction industries after being improved, promoting the technological progress of related industries. At the same time, the study of the chemical composition of celestial bodies in space, such as the detection of water and organic matter on Mars and comets, helps us understand the origin of life in the universe and provides a new perspective for the study of biochemistry.

  The Driving Force for Technological Innovation

  "Exploring Space" also vividly shows that space exploration is a "test field" for technological innovation, which has spawned a large number of cutting - edge technologies and promoted the rapid development of human societys science and technology. Many technologies that we are familiar with today were first developed for space exploration and then gradually applied to daily life.

  The global positioning system (GPS) is a typical example. The book introduces that the original purpose of developing GPS was to provide accurate positioning and navigation services for spacecraft such as satellites and space shuttles in space. In order to achieve this goal, scientists have launched a large number of navigation satellites, built a global satellite navigation network, and developed high - precision positioning algorithms. With the continuous improvement and development of the GPS system, it has gradually entered peoples daily lives. Today, GPS is widely used in transportation, mapping, communication, and other fields. Drivers rely on GPS for navigation to avoid getting lost; surveying and mapping personnel use GPS to conduct high - precision land surveys; mobile phone users use GPS to share their location with friends and family. The popularity of GPS has not only improved peoples quality of life but also promoted the development of related industries such as the Internet of Things and intelligent transportation.

  Another example is the development of medical technology. In the process of long - term space missions, astronauts will face a series of health problems, such as muscle atrophy, bone loss, and cardiovascular function decline, due to the weightless environment in space. In order to solve these problems, scientists have developed a variety of advanced medical monitoring equipment and rehabilitation technologies. For example, the portable physiological parameter monitoring device can real - time monitor astronauts heart rate, blood pressure, and other physiological indicators, and send the data back to the ground for doctors to analyze and evaluate. This technology has been applied to the field of medical care on the ground, enabling doctors to remotely monitor the health status of patients with chronic diseases such as hypertension and diabetes, and provide timely treatment and guidance. In addition, the research on the mechanism of muscle atrophy and bone loss in the weightless environment has also provided new ideas for the treatment of osteoporosis and other diseases on the ground.

  The Expansion of Human Living Space

  With the continuous growth of the global population and the increasingly serious problems of resource shortage and environmental pollution on the Earth, the search for a new living space for human beings has become an important issue facing the future development of human society. "Exploring Space" points out that space exploration is an important way to solve this problem, and it provides the possibility for human beings to expand their living space to other planets.

  Mars is currently one of the most promising planets for human colonization. The book details the process of human exploration of Mars, from the early flyby missions of Mars probes to the later landing and roving missions. Through these missions, scientists have obtained a large number of data and samples of Mars, and have a deeper understanding of the geological structure, climate environment, and resource distribution of Mars. It has been found that there is a large amount of water ice under the surface of Mars, which is an important resource for human survival. In addition, Mars also has a certain atmosphere, although it is much thinner than the Earths atmosphere and mainly composed of carbon dioxide, but through technological transformation, it may be possible to create a livable environment for human beings. At present, many countries and private enterprises have launched Mars exploration programs and formulated plans for human landing on Mars and even the establishment of Mars bases. Although there are still many technical and practical difficulties to be solved, the exploration of Mars has taken an important step for human beings to expand their living space to the universe.

  In addition to Mars, the moon is also an important target for human space exploration and development. The moon is close to the Earth, and its environment is relatively stable, which is conducive to the establishment of a space base. The book mentions that the moon has rich mineral resources, such as helium - 3, which is a clean and efficient nuclear fusion fuel. If helium - 3 on the moon can be mined and utilized on a large scale, it will effectively solve the energy crisis on the Earth. At the same time, the moon can also be used as a transit station for human exploration of deeper space, reducing the cost and difficulty of space missions.

  The Promotion of Humans Sense of Unity

  One of the most touching aspects of "Exploring Space" is that space exploration has broken the boundaries of countries, nations, and regions, and promoted the sense of unity and cooperation among human beings. In the face of the vast and mysterious universe, human beings are like a small community on the Earth. The challenges and difficulties in space exploration can only be overcome by the joint efforts of all human beings.

  The International Space Station (ISS) project is a typical example of global cooperation in space exploration. The book introduces that the ISS is a large - scale space facility jointly built by 15 countries, including the United States, Russia, Europe, Japan, and Canada. The construction of the ISS started in 1998 and took more than ten years to complete. During this process, scientists and engineers from all countries worked closely together, sharing technology, experience, and resources. They overcame a series of technical difficulties, such as the docking of space modules, the supply of life support systems, and the maintenance of the space station. The ISS not only provides a platform for scientific experiments in space but also becomes a symbol of global cooperation and peace. Astronauts from different countries live and work together on the ISS, carrying out scientific research and experiments, and promoting the exchange and integration of different cultures. Through the ISS project, people have realized that in the face of the common challenges of human beings, such as the exploration of the universe and the protection of the Earths environment, national boundaries are insignificant. Only by uniting and cooperating can we create a better future for human beings.

  In addition, the Apollo moon landing program is also a great event that promotes the sense of unity of human beings. In 1969, the United States successfully landed the first human being on the moon. When Neil Armstrong stepped on the moons surface and said, "Thats one small step for man, one giant leap for mankind," the whole world was shocked and excited. This sentence not only represents the great achievement of the United States in space exploration but also symbolizes the progress of human civilization. People from all over the world, regardless of their nationality, race, or religion, celebrated this great moment together. The Apollo moon landing program has let people see the potential and strength of human beings, and also let people realize that we are all members of the same human family, sharing the same Earth and the same future in the universe.

  The Inspiration of Humans Spiritual Strength

  "Exploring Space" also shows that space exploration is a great cause full of risks and challenges, and it has inspired the spiritual strength of human beings, such as courage, perseverance, and the pursuit of excellence. In the process of space exploration, countless astronauts, scientists, and engineers have made great sacrifices and efforts, and their stories have become a source of inspiration for people.

  The story of Yuri Gagarin, the first human being to enter space, is deeply moving. In 1961, Gagarin took the Vostok 1 spacecraft to enter space, opening a new era of human spaceflight. At that time, the technology of spaceflight was still in its infancy, and there were great risks in the mission. No one knew whether Gagarin could successfully return to the Earth. However, Gagarin did not flinch. He faced the challenge bravely and completed the mission successfully. His courage and determination have inspired generations of people. The book describes Gagarins training process and the details of the mission, which makes us see the hard work and dedication behind his success. Gagarins story tells us that as long as we have the courage to face challenges and the determination to pursue our dreams, we can overcome all difficulties and achieve our goals.

  Another example is the story of the astronauts of the Apollo 13 mission. In 1970, the Apollo 13 spacecraft suffered a serious malfunction during its flight to the moon, and the lives of the three astronauts were in danger. However, the astronauts did not give up. They worked closely with the ground control center, using the limited resources on the spacecraft to repair the malfunction and find a way to return to the Earth. After several days of hard work, they finally successfully returned to the Earth. This mission is known as the "successful failure" in the history of spaceflight. Although the mission did not achieve the goal of landing on the moon, it showed the strong will and wisdom of human beings in the face of danger. The story of the Apollo 13 mission has been adapted into a movie, which has inspired countless people to face the difficulties and challenges in life with a positive attitude.

  In addition, the pursuit of excellence in space exploration has also inspired the progress of human society. In order to achieve the goal of space exploration, scientists and engineers are constantly pursuing higher, faster, and more accurate technical standards. They have made unremitting efforts to improve the performance of space vehicles, the accuracy of navigation systems, and the reliability of life support systems. This pursuit of excellence has not only promoted the development of space technology but also influenced other fields of human society. For example, in the field of manufacturing, the quality control standards and production processes of space products have been adopted by many enterprises, improving the quality and reliability of products. In the field of education, the spirit of space exploration has inspired students to pursue knowledge and innovation, and cultivate their sense of responsibility and mission.

  The Inheritance of Human Culture

  Space exploration is not only a process of exploring the unknown world but also a process of inheriting and developing human culture. "Exploring Space" points out that in the process of space exploration, human beings have carried their culture to the universe, and at the same time, they have also gained new insights and understanding of their own culture.

  The launch of cultural relics and works of art into space is a way to inherit human culture. For example, the Voyager 1 spacecraft launched by the United States in 1977 carries a "golden record," which contains a variety of cultural symbols of human beings, such as music, images, and text. The music on the record includes classical music from different countries and regions, such as Beethovens "Fifth Symphony" and Chinese folk music "Jasmine Flower." The images include pictures of the Earths scenery, human beings daily life, and scientific and technological achievements. The text includes greetings in different languages. The purpose of carrying the "golden record" is to let possible extraterrestrial civilizations understand the culture and civilization of human beings. Although the Voyager 1 spacecraft has flown out of the solar system and is moving towards the depths of the universe, the "golden record" on it has become a symbol of human culture, carrying the hope and wish of human beings to communicate with the universe.

  In addition, space exploration has also promoted the development of literature, art, and other fields. Since the advent of the space age, a large number of literary works, movies, and paintings with space exploration as the theme have emerged. These works not only describe the wonderful scenes of the universe and the process of space exploration but also reflect the thinking and exploration of human beings on their own existence and the future of civilization. For example, the science fiction movie "2001: A Space Odyssey" directed by Stanley Kubrick is a classic work about space exploration. The movie describes the process of human beings contact with extraterrestrial civilizations and the evolution of human civilization, which has a profound impact on the development of science fiction movies and even the way of thinking of human beings. The emergence of these works has enriched the content of human culture and promoted the spread and inheritance of the spirit of space exploration.
